The United States plans to prevent pregnant foreign women from entering the country during the advanced stages of pregnancy in order to eliminate "birth tourism" and prevent the exploitation of childbirth rights to obtain American citizenship. The Secretary of Homeland Security announced that the department is collaborating with the Departments of Justice and Health to establish mechanisms to prevent the entry of women in the third trimester of pregnancy. This follows the suspension of previous presidential decrees aimed at regulating this phenomenon. The new measures were announced after U.S. courts modified prior laws that prevented unconditional birthright citizenship for foreigners.
